description  My other half asked me to build her a car. I was well shocked! anyway i was going to build her a fighter buggy out of parts i have lying around but she said it looked ugly! I needed to think, what to make her? what car would suit her best? taking into consideration that her RC skills were next to nothing, i had a job on my hands! M03? nah as it would cost too much to get up to rally standard and, i mostly run my cars off road in the park. I could give her my Bugged hopper, NO CHANCE! Pumpkin? Over my dead body! (Put the frying pan down dear ) I didnt have a clue! Then it hit me! (an idea not the frying pan) a Hornet! the perfect beginners car! now all i had to do was fined one! But before i spent any money i had a dig around in my large collection of spares to see if i had any hornet/hopper parts. as luck would have it i found i had a set of gears,arms, bumper, pinion gear and oil shocks (but no springs and the oil inside was like mud!) and side bumpers (I used the bugged hopper ones as i had no use for them) So i ordered the parts i needed on the net! three days later i had a built and painted the hornet in my hands but i still needed some wheels & tyres. I then remembered the fighter buggy parts i had and, as luck would have it found a set of wheels & tyres! I had to make some homemade hexes so i could fit the rear wheels but it didnt take me too long to knock something up! I fitted a std 540 ballraces and TEU101-BK along with a 27mhz radio I also managed to get hold of some orignal wheels & tyres but i thought i would keep them for my bugged hopper (they work better on the grass than the paddles) So i handed the hornet over and she was impressed! we went to the park for hornets first major run and it went very well, a bit faster with the larger wheels and a little more stable (Not much mind!) The mrs was having a blast and i almost felt a little jealous (I knew i should have brought one of mine out too!) So i asked for a quick go. To cut a long story short i flipped it on a small tree root and snapped the front bodymount off! Ooo you should of seen the dirty looks i got! But it was nothing The Rugged Man couldnt fix!
